How to Choose the Best Psychiatrist in Mumbai for Your Mental Health Needs

Choosing the right psychiatrist can influence how comfortable you feel discussing personal concerns and how confidently you participate in treatment. The selection process, however, should begin with understanding your own needs rather than relying only on online labels or popularity.

A psychiatrist is a medical doctor trained to assess mental health symptoms, diagnose psychiatric conditions, prescribe medication and coordinate psychological therapies. Some psychiatrists also develop focused experience in areas such as mood disorders, addiction, child psychiatry, obsessive-compulsive disorder or complex diagnostic cases.

Start with the Concern You Want Addressed

Before selecting a psychiatrist, identify the main reason for seeking help. You may need support for:

  • Persistent sadness, anxiety or panic symptoms
  • Unusual mood fluctuations
  • Alcohol or behavioural addiction
  • Obsessions and compulsions
  • Sleep difficulties linked to emotional distress
  • Changes in thinking, perception or behaviour
  • A child’s emotional or developmental concerns
  • A second opinion about an existing diagnosis
  • Medication that is ineffective or difficult to tolerate

You do not need to diagnose yourself before scheduling an appointment. A simple description of the symptoms and how they affect daily life is enough to begin.

Look Beyond “Best Psychiatrist” Claims

The best psychiatrist in Mumbai for one person may not be the right choice for another. Clinical suitability depends on the psychiatrist’s experience, communication style, treatment approach and familiarity with the relevant condition.

Consider whether the psychiatrist:

  1. Conducts a detailed assessment before recommending treatment
  2. Explains the diagnosis in understandable language
  3. Discusses medication benefits and possible side effects
  4. Considers psychotherapy and behavioural interventions
  5. Reviews physical health, sleep and substance use
  6. Encourages questions and shared decision-making
  7. Provides a clear follow-up and monitoring plan

Psychiatric care should feel organised and respectful. Patients should understand why a treatment is being recommended and what signs of improvement or difficulty need to be monitored.

Evaluating Psychiatric Care in Breach Candy and Kemps Corner

Convenience matters when treatment involves regular follow-ups. For people living or working around Breach Candy, Kemps Corner and South Mumbai, selecting an accessible location can improve consistency.

Accessibility should not be the only criterion. It is also useful to check whether appointments allow enough time for meaningful discussion, particularly during the first consultation. Complex symptoms rarely fit into a rushed conversation.

Confidentiality is another important consideration. Adults should have an appropriate level of privacy, while family involvement may be encouraged when it benefits treatment and the patient agrees. In child psychiatry, parents are usually involved, but the child may also need private space to speak.

Notice How the First Consultation Feels

A productive first consultation does not always produce an immediate diagnosis. Sometimes the psychiatrist needs medical records, information from relatives, psychological assessment or observation over time.

Positive indicators include feeling heard, receiving relevant questions and leaving with a clearer understanding of the next steps. It is reasonable to ask about treatment duration, follow-up frequency, alternatives and what to do if symptoms worsen.
